    I grew up with guns in my household. My mother had a .45 S&W and rode motorcycles, lol. She was a bad ass during her midlife crisis. My father was an avid hunter, he liked hunting deer and bear.

    I recall a story my father told me, he perched up in a tree for hours and finally nabbed a perfect kill of a bear. He was able to salvage the whole thing and sell it as a bear rug, with the head still attached. $$$$$ at the time.

    I had 3 guns in my closet. Never once in my life did I think of taking the gun and go on a shooting rampage.

    None of my friends bothered me about the guns either. I was strict and said no one is allowed to touch any of the "real guns" but they could play with the BB gun all they like. We'd shoot it in the backyard during hot summer days.

    Right now at my age? I just want to go for a gun license just to be able to buy one if I need to. It's just a tool and a tool that I don't need right now.

    Do I advocate smarter gun control? Absolutely.
    Are guns the problem? No, it's the American Culture that's the problem. Not "mental illness" or anything else, just the culture.

    There's nothing wrong with liking guns. The problem is the segment of the population that fetishizes them and derive their self worth and "power" from how many firearms they own.

    It's the same with obsession over anything else where obsessing over an item, a fandom, hobby, etc gets dangerous when it dictates your life, morals, responsibilities, etc. The gun fandom is just one that has actual political sway.

    I own and enjoy guns. I shoot for sport and hunt for food. I don't need guns to feel like I have control and safety over my life. Others have to have an arsenal, which can be dangerous, as paranoia like that isn't the best state of mind to have.
